OBITUARY.
'MR J. R- CORRIGAN,
LIFE OF PUBLIC SERVICE. INTERESTS IN SOUTH TARANAKI. HAWERA. Tuesday. The death has occurred of Mr .1. R. Corrigan, aged 69 years. He' arrived In Ilawera 42 years ago from Tinwald, Canterbury, and soon established himself as a breeder of stud sheep and later had extensive dairying interests. Mr Corrigan was also prominent in trotting circles and for many years was one of the leading owners. For 28 years lie was director of the Hawcra Dairy Company, and was chairman for 17 years. He was chairman of the Eltham Box Company for some years, chairman of the South Taranaki Winter Show, co-director and chairman of I lie Now Zealand Rennet, Company, chairman of the West Coast Refrigerating Company, director of the South Taranaki Shipping Company, and also director of a number of oilier companies. Mr Corrigan was member of Parliament. for the Patea electorate from J 922-1925, and was a representative on the Dairy Produce CouLrol Board from 1926-1935.
